Job Summary
Provide safe and effective nursing care as assigned to our congenital and acquired heart disease patients, ranging in age from newborn to adulthood. This position is a float position within the division, providing vacation coverage and assistance with the increasing work of the nurses in the department. These areas include: phone triage, anticoagulation management, pre surgical coordination of care. Family centered care is provided in collaboration with all members of the health care team in this highly specialized population. Candidate must be a team player who is highly motivated to provide excellent care in a highly technical environment.

Additional Information
PER DIEM/UNIT-BASED TEMPORARY NURSE GUIDELINES1. Each Per Diem or unit-based temporary employee working three or more shifts per scheduling period will be scheduled to work a minimum of two weekend shifts per scheduling period (8 hours = 1 shift). The contractual definition of a weekend applies for Per Diem or unit-based temporary employees.* Per Diem or unit-based temporary nurses who preschedule two or fewer shifts per scheduling period do not have to meet the weekend requirements. They may add additional UNANTICIPATED SHIFTS ONLY.2. Each Per Diem or unit-based temporary nurse will be expected to work a portion of scheduled shifts on off shifts (recommended guide: 25%).3. Managers may establish additional guidelines based upon individual unit scheduling requirements. Therefore, it is recommended that managers and per diem nurses or unit-based temporary meet to discuss specific unit expectations.4. Each Per Diem or unit-based temporary nurse will be scheduled to work the number of shifts during holiday weeks that reflects his/her normal scheduling pattern. Per Diem or unit-based temporary nurses should be scheduled to work shifts during three out of the six holiday weeks and one of these weeks should be Christmas or New Year's week. (A week is defined as Sunday through Saturday during which the holiday falls). Per Diem or unit-based temporary nurses are to be scheduled after all regular staff are scheduled per contract language.*Guidelines apply to all Per Diem or unit-based temporary nurses regardless of hire date.
